AI summary

Standard Capital Markets Ltd has filed its Annual Secretarial Compliance Report for FY 2025-26, issued by Virender Kumar & Associates. The report confirms general compliance with SEBI regulations but notes a one-day delay in uploading the Shareholding Pattern on September 2, 2025, resulting in a penalty of INR 2,360 which has been paid. During the review period, the company undertook major capital actions: it increased Authorised Share Capital to INR 1,800 crore (April 2025) and made a preferential allotment of 72.45 crore equity shares at INR 1.30 per share, raising INR 94.19 crore from two non-promoter entities — Flash Merchandise Pvt Ltd and YUCCA Merchants Pvt Ltd. The company also issued 89,510 secured NCDs aggregating up to INR 900 crore on a private placement basis (April 2025). The secretarial audit found all other compliance requirements satisfactory.
